A central air conditioner cools air in one area before distributing it throughout the residence using the heater’s air handling capabilities. This sets it apart from window or wall a/c unit or mini-split systems, which all chill reasonably tiny locations and need numerous systems to cool the whole house.
A lot of single-family homes in the United States with central air utilize a split system. This suggests that the gadget is divided into 2 parts: an evaporator coil within home and a compressor exterior.

Your contractor will assist you in identifying the proper size central air conditioner for your house. A unit that is too small will run practically continually, whereas a unit that is too large will chill the home too rapidly and shut down prior to finishing a complete cycle.
The quick on/off in the latter circumstance is taxing on the system. It can cause the evaporator coil to freeze, and a frozen coil prevents air from flowing. As a outcome, a big a/c might be less effective at cooling than a smaller system.
Your Air Conditioner installation will do a calculation known as a “Manual-J” to determine finest unit for your home. This will take into account all of the parameters we’ve mentioned and more, resulting in the most precise size possible.
However, we comprehend that numerous property owners like to have a basic idea of what size they require ahead of time. main air conditioner size: To get the Btu needed, increase the square footage of your house’s conditioned area by 25, then divide by 12,000 to obtain the tonnage.

Costs vary based on the regional market and the job information, similar to any substantial project. For labor and supplies, a common split system central air conditioning installation utilizing an existing heater could cost in between $3,000 and $7,000 or more. Usually, that cost will be divided around 60/40, with labor accounting for most of it.
